Potomac Yards, Alexandria Neighborhood

Potomac Yards / Potomac Greens offers excellent access to public transportation, featuring two rapid transit stations on prominent Metrorail lines and numerous bus routes nearby. The neighborhood supports an extensive cycling network, making it convenient for sustainable commuting options. Residents benefit from close proximity to a variety of grocery stores, specialty markets, restaurants, and cafes, ensuring many daily needs are readily available. A selection of primary and secondary schools is within easy reach, creating convenience for educational needs. Abundant green spaces, including approximately ten parks, enhance the neighborhood’s appeal, providing peaceful retreats amid urban surroundings. Housing consists mainly of spacious apartments and townhouses built largely after 2000.

Potomac Yards / Potomac Greens offers a great variety of green spaces to enjoy, despite its sometimes busy feel. Public green spaces, such as Daingerfield Island and Eugene Simpson Stadium Park, are especially well-spread out and there are over 50 of them close by for residents to visit, making it very easy to get to them. Finally, this neighborhood has many sections that are very calm and quiet, although other spots can be noisy, especially around one of the railway lines.
